Steps:
- Place the cocoa powder in a large mixing bowl and pour in the boiling water and Kahlua.
- Stir with a wooden spoon or rubber spatula until the cocoa comes together into a soft mass.
- Add the butter and blend with an electric mixer on low speed until the mixture is soft and well combined, 30 seconds. Stop the machine. Add the confectioners' sugar and cinnamon and beat with the mixer on low speed until the sugar is incorporated, 1 minute. Increase the mixer speed to medium and beat until the frosting lightens and is fluffy, 2 minutes more.
